St. Mary’s Catholic Church
St. Mary’s Catholic Church is a church in Peel, Greater Toronto Area, Ontario which is located on Main Street South. St. Mary’s Catholic Church is situated nearby to Cardinal Leger Secondary School, as well as near Peel Art Gallery, Museum and Archives.- Type: Church
- Denomination: Catholic
- Address: 66A Main Street South

Gage Park
Park
Photo: Kroymiller, Public domain.
Gage Park is an urban park in Brampton, Ontario, Canada. It is Brampton's oldest municipal park, originally opened in 1903. The park offers floral gardens, a gazebo, large trees, a fountain, trails for rollerblading and jogging, a children's play area, a wading pool, and summer evening concerts. Gage Park is situated 290 metres west of St. Mary’s Catholic Church.

Brampton
Photo: AlasdairW,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Brampton is a city within the Greater Toronto Area of Ontario. It is one of Canada's fastest growing cities and has a population of more than 500,000. Brampton has a significant Sikh and South Asian population, with Jamaicans coming in second.
Bramalea
Suburb
Photo: Canmenwalker, CC BY 4.0.
Bramalea is a large suburban district in the City of Brampton, Ontario, Canada. Bramalea was created as an innovative "new town", and developed as a separate community from the original Town of Brampton. Bramalea is situated 5 km northeast of St. Mary’s Catholic Church.
Mount Pleasant
Neighborhood
Mount Pleasant is a neighbourhood of Brampton, Ontario, Canada, located in the northwestern portion of the city. Historically, the community was a rural hamlet surrounded by agricultural lands. Mount Pleasant is situated 5 km west of St. Mary’s Catholic Church.
